Patient Transfer from Iraq to Turkey
Turkey is one of the leading destinations for patients from Iraq who need intensive care, trauma treatment, or urgent surgery. Patients are transferred safely through air ambulance, international ground ambulance (bed-to-bed), or commercial flights with stretcher configuration.

Visa Information
Iraqi citizens aged 15–50 require a visa to enter Turkey.
Children under 15 and adults over 50 are exempt from visas (up to 90 days).
Those holding a valid Schengen, US, UK, or GCC visa/residence permit can apply for a quick online e-Visa for Turkey.
This ensures smooth and fast patient transfers, even in urgent cases.

FAQs
How long does patient transfer from Iraq to Turkey take?
Air ambulance: 2–3 hours flight, 6–8 hours total process
Ground ambulance: 12–18 hours depending on distance
Is a visa required for patient transfers from Iraq to Turkey?
Yes, for most patients aged 15–50.
No visa required for those under 15 or over 50.
Quick e-Visa option available for those with Schengen/US/UK/GCC visas.
Is it really bed-to-bed service?
Yes. The patient is taken from their bed in Iraq and delivered directly to their bed in a Turkish hospital.
